The X-Site logo appears underneath the cartoon image. A cartoon sticker depicting Greta Thunberg being sexually assaulted was reportedly handed out as promotional material at oilfields in Canada.
On Saturday, after the sticker caused widespread outrage on social media, the 17-year-old climate change activist responded to the image on Twitter, where she called it a sign of “winning”.
